Coalition of civil society which incorporated in the Freedom of Information Network Indonesia (FOINI) will hold working meeting evaluation and preparation of work plans, on January 15th – 17th, 2014 in Jakarta.

FoINI Coordinator, Budi Rahardjo, said there are three objectives of this working meeting. First, to evaluate the work plan and roadmap of FOINI which has produced in May 2012, establishing coordination mechanisms and FoINI institutional, and preparing work prioritize of FOINI 2014-2015 based on challenges and recently achievements.

On the 1st day, there will be two panel discussions featuring presentation of the speaker from the Corruption Eradication Commission, Election Commission, National Development Planning Agency and Central Information Commission.

On the 2nd day, reflecting the implementation of the Freedom of Information Law and openness initiatives outside the implementation of Freedom of Information Law. At this stage, there will be displayed a presentation of the work of FoINI based on roadmap 2012-2015, then followed by a discussion to obtain clarification, confirmation, etc. This process is expected to emerge from the records of evaluation and for prioritizing work of FOINI in 2014-2015.

On the 3rd day, it will be held a discussion on FoINI achievement: identification of constraints, challenges and opportunities in the implementation of the roadmap along with issues based on recent developments. This discussion is based on the FoINI achievement based on the roadmap. This discussion also set some issues that will be brought into discussion groups for example OGP and OGI groups, public body policies group, FoINI institutional.

The event will held at the Sofyan Betawi Hotel, on Cut Mutia Street No. 9, Menteng, Jakarta. The discussion will be facilitated by Ahmad Alam Saragih, former Chairman of the Central Information Commission with 50 participants consisting of FoINI members and invitations.
